The Automotive Test Automation Engineer is responsible for delivering a stable and representative test environment to perform automated testing and functional integration of distributed features. This engineer should be capable of working with various Engineering Support teams including systems, wiring, design release engineers, and software teams as required to validate electrical features on the bench and resolve any electrical issues before it gets to production to support successful vehicle launch.
Bachelor’s Degree in electrical engineering, mechanical engineering, aerospace engineering or a related field with emphasis on control systems
Experience with data analysis, scripting and modeling & simulation of dynamic systems using Python, TestRail, Matlab, Simulink or Stateflow
Experience with standard systems engineering tools including boundary diagrams, fault tree analyses, FMEAs, P-diagrams, etc.
Familiarity with AUTOSAR standards and tools for automotive software development
Problem‑solving skills with a passion for new technology development
Demonstrated effective communication, documentation, and interpersonal skills in a team environment
Demonstrated ability to manage and balance multiple tasks and timelines
Proven ability to work well with others as part of a diverse global team
3+ years experience in dynamic systems and embedded real‑time controls development for automotive or similarly complex electromechanical systems, including C or C++
Subject matter expertise in chassis (brakes, steering, suspension) system hardware and control
Understanding of automotive powertrain systems and controls (including hybrids), with fundamental knowledge of dynamics, hydraulics, electric machines, batteries and mechatronics
